POSITION RESPONSIBILITIES:

Work with Sealing & Bonding team members on research and development of water based and moisture curable sealants and adhesives


Observe and perform lab-scale experiments designed by research team, document observations, and communicate detailed findings to the group


Characterize physical and mechanical properties of lab- and full-scale adhesives using various analytical techniques (Viscosity, tensile testing, extrusion, peel strength, stability testing, color matching, etc...)


Document results in electronic lab notebook (Patent Safe) and summarize findings in written reports


Perform job hazard assessments and develop best practices for lab procedures


Maintain lab equipment; ensure lab area is clean and well-organized


Manage inventory and organization of laboratory raw materials and test substrates to ensure operational continuity


Assemble data and submit documentation for regulatory review of new raw materials and products


Coordinate shipping of experimental samples


Practice safe work habits in accordance with OSHA and EPA guidelines, and Bostik specific EHS expectations
